Synonyms in Detail: padding and wadding Usage & Differences

What context can I use each word in?

Learn when and how to use these words with these examples!

padding

Example

The padding in my running shoes makes them more comfortable. [padding: noun]

Example

She padded her resume with irrelevant experience to make it look better. [padded: verb]

wadding

Example

The wadding in the package protected the fragile item during shipping. [wadding: noun]

Example

He wadded up the paper and threw it in the trash. [wadded: verb]

Good things to know

Which word is more common?

Padding is more common in everyday language than wadding, which is often used in technical or specialized contexts.
